Federal Reserve Policy Transmission: How Interest Rate Decisions and Monetary Stance Shape USDT Price Stability in 2026

The Federal Reserve's policy transmission mechanism operates as a critical conduit linking monetary policy decisions to stablecoin market dynamics and USD liquidity conditions. When the Federal Reserve maintains or adjusts its benchmark interest rates—as demonstrated in January 2026 when the Fed held rates steady at 3.50%-3.75%—these decisions reverberate through money market conditions and Treasury yield curves, ultimately influencing USDT reserve management and price stability.

This transmission pathway functions through several interconnected channels. The Fed's policy rate directly shapes Treasury bill yields and reverse repo rates, which determine the returns on reserve assets that back USDT. When the Fed maintains higher policy rates, money market instruments become more attractive relative to risk assets, affecting capital allocation flows. Simultaneously, changes in the discount rate and reverse repurchase agreement rates alter the cost of short-term funding, impacting the liquidity management strategies employed by stablecoin issuers.

The data demonstrates this mechanism's effectiveness: throughout 2026, USDT maintained exceptional price stability near its $1 peg while commanding approximately 68.8% market dominance with $185 billion in circulation. This stability reflects how Federal Reserve policy transmission ensures that USDT's reserve composition—typically concentrated in Treasury bills and money market instruments—generates sufficient yields to support the stablecoin's operational model. The steady policy stance reduced monetary policy uncertainty, enabling more predictable funding conditions for reserve management and reinforcing investor confidence in stablecoin reliability during periods of macroeconomic flux.

U.S. inflation indicators directly influence USDT price dynamics within its characteristic narrow trading band. With the most recent CPI data standing at 2.42% and PCE at 2.8% annually, these metrics serve as critical anchors for stablecoin market behavior. The relationship between inflation trends and USDT volatility becomes particularly evident during macroeconomic data releases, where market participants actively rebalance positions based on whether actual figures meet, exceed, or fall short of expectations.

The mechanisms driving this correlation are multifaceted. When inflation data suggests tighter monetary policy ahead, increased arbitrage activity occurs as traders capitalize on USDT price movements, maintaining the peg through buy-and-sell operations. The 0.998–1.002 USD trading range persists as market participants rapidly correct any deviations through redemption activity and liquidity provision. Historical patterns demonstrate that USDT volatility spikes marginally during inflation announcements and FOMC decisions, though the stablecoin's sophisticated redemption mechanisms typically restore equilibrium rapidly.

Looking ahead to 2026, Federal Reserve forecasts for inflation ranging from 1.79% to 3.1% create macroeconomic uncertainty. This uncertainty translates into higher trading volumes around inflation report dates, yet USDT maintains its stability through the aforementioned market forces, demonstrating how design architecture and operational safeguards insulate the stablecoin from broader volatility pressures despite inflation-driven market conditions.

How do Federal Reserve rate hikes or cuts impact USDT price stability?

Federal Reserve rate changes affect USDT stability by influencing USD liquidity and investor behavior. Rate cuts typically increase stablecoin demand, while hikes may reduce it. These policy shifts directly impact dollar-denominated asset valuations and trading volume in crypto markets.

What is the mechanism of USDT's peg to the US dollar, and how is price stability ensured?

USDT maintains stability through a 1:1 peg mechanism, where each token is backed by equivalent USD reserves held by Tether. This reserve backing ensures USDT consistently tracks the dollar's value, providing reliable price stability in crypto markets.

How will the Federal Reserve's monetary policy direction in 2026 impact the stablecoin market?

The Fed's 2026 policy will directly influence stablecoin liquidity and stability. Rate adjustments, balance sheet management, and regulatory frameworks for stablecoins will shape market transparency and issuer behavior, ultimately determining stablecoin market dynamics and confidence.

What is the long-term impact of rising inflation rates on USDT purchasing power and value?

Rising inflation erodes USDT's purchasing power since it's pegged to fiat currencies. As inflation increases, each USDT buys less goods and services, reducing its real value over time despite maintaining price stability against USD.

Compared with other stablecoins like USDC, how is USDT's risk resilience in macroeconomic changes?

USDT has more complex reserves with less transparency, while USDC maintains higher-quality assets (cash and US Treasury bills) with superior transparency, making USDC more resilient to macroeconomic fluctuations and regulatory shifts in 2026.

If the Federal Reserve implements quantitative tightening policy, how much depegging risk does USDT face?

Quantitative tightening may increase market volatility and USDT depegging risk. As collateral values decline, stablecoins risk losing dollar parity if reserves cannot be maintained, potentially shaking market confidence.
